The Victoria Foundation is a Canadian nonprofit organization and registered charity based in Victoria, British Columbia. Established in 1936, it is one of the oldest community foundations in Canada and holds the distinction of being the second oldest among nearly 200 community foundations nationwide. The foundation operates with a mission to connect donors who care with causes that matter, fostering community wellbeing through philanthropic giving and grantmaking[2][5].
History and Purpose
Since its inception, The Victoria Foundation has been dedicated to supporting the growth and betterment of the local community by creating permanent endowment funds. These funds generate income used to provide grants for charitable and educational purposes. With the generosity of its donors, the foundation currently administers over $421 million in assets and has awarded more than $300 million in grants. Its broad approach to community support enables funding across numerous sectors and organizations addressing diverse local challenges and opportunities[2].
Activities and Impact
The foundation invests in people, ideas, and activities designed to strengthen the Victoria community. It publishes an annual community report called Victoria’s Vital Signs, which functions as a comprehensive assessment of the Capital Region’s quality of life. This report measures various aspects of community health, providing citizen grades in critical areas affecting residents’ lives. To extend the reach of Vital Signs, the foundation sponsors a television news feature series titled Vital People on CHEK TV, highlighting stories of individuals and organizations tackling issues identified in the report[1].
Governance and Accreditation
The Victoria Foundation is an accredited charity under Imagine Canada and complies with the Canada Revenue Agency’s requirements. It operates with a professional team, led by CEO Sandy Richardson as of 2025, and employs approximately 46 staff members. The foundation is classified under the NAICS codes 8132 and 81321, related to grantmaking and giving services, which reflect its core nonprofit activities[2][5].
